What Is the Minimum Order Quantity for Custom Lanyards?

Quick answer: Minimum order quantities (MOQ) for custom lanyards from European manufacturers typically range from 100 to 300 pieces per design, depending on the print method. Importers sometimes advertise lower MOQs, but usually with longer lead times and fewer color options.

Key Facts

  • Typical MOQ: 100–300 pieces per design
  • Lower order volumes usually mean a higher price per unit
  • Print method has a direct effect on MOQ
  • Repeat orders on an existing design often waive or lower the MOQ

What is a typical MOQ for lanyards?

Most EU manufacturers set MOQs around 100–150 pieces for sublimation printing and closer to 250–300 for woven lanyards, which require a dedicated loom setup regardless of order size.

Why do MOQs exist?

Setting up a print run or a weaving pattern has a fixed cost regardless of quantity. MOQs exist so that small orders remain financially viable for both the manufacturer and the client, rather than making tiny orders disproportionately expensive.

Can I order fewer than the MOQ?

Some manufacturers allow it at a higher per-unit price, treating the difference as a small-batch setup fee. It's worth asking directly rather than assuming it's not possible.

Does MOQ change by print method?

Print Method Typical MOQ Best For
Sublimation 100 pcs Full-color designs
Screen Print 150 pcs Simple 1–2 color logos
Woven 250–300 pcs Premium, textured branding

FAQ

Can I mix different designs within one MOQ?

Usually not within the same production run — each distinct design typically needs to meet the MOQ on its own, though some suppliers allow small design variations.

Does a lower MOQ mean lower quality?

Not necessarily, but very low MOQs from importers often come with a narrower choice of colors and materials compared to standard runs.

Is there a maximum order size?

No — manufacturers scale up production for large corporate or distributor orders, often at a lower per-unit cost.

Do MOQs apply to reorders?

Many manufacturers waive or reduce the MOQ for repeat orders on an approved design, since the setup work is already done.

How do I find the right MOQ for my event?

Start from your expected attendee count and add roughly 5–10% buffer stock, then check that figure against the supplier's tier pricing.

Summary

MOQ isn't a fixed industry number — it depends on print method and materials. Knowing the typical ranges helps you plan budgets and timelines before requesting a quote, rather than being surprised by them afterward.
